📘 Description

When decorated pots were first shown off at Minecraft Line 2020, they were made by placing a clay pot above a fire. This mod recreates that by adding clay pots and expanding the feature by adding clay flower pots as well.

To create a decorated pot, you now must first craft a clay pot, which when placed can have sherds placed on it. To remove a sherd from a clay pot, use a brush on it. A clay pot or clay flower pot can be fired by placing it near a fire or campfire for 10 seconds. Sherds can be placed on a clay pot at any time during the firing process.

The blocks that can be used to fire a clay pot can be customized with a tag located at: data/fired_pots/tags/block/fires_clay_pot.json

🔧 For Developers

To add a new texture for your sherd when it is used on a clay pot, simply call ClayPotSherdTextureRegistry.INSTANCE.register() in your client initializer and pass in the sherd item and texture location relative to: textures/entity/clay_pot/. If a texture is not registered, it will attempt to get the texture used for the decorated pot.

Additionally, make sure the sherd is also in the minecraft:tags/item/decorated_pot_sherds item tag so the sherd can be placed on clay pots.
